Blue Ridge Beef is voluntarily recalling certain "Natural Mix" pet food due to potential Salmonella contamination.
The affected lot includes: 2 lb logs with UPC 854298001054 (Lot Numbers: N26/12/31).
Products were distributed between January 3 and January 24, 2025, in Virginia, Maryland, Pennsylvania, Connecticut, Massachusetts, New York, Tennessee, and Rhode Island.

Blue Ridge Beef is voluntarily recalling certain "Kitten Mix" pet food due to potential Salmonella contamination.
The affected lot includes: 2 lb logs with UPC 854298001436 (Lot Numbers: N25-0716).
Products were distributed between July 18 and July 26, 2024, in Virginia, Maryland, Pennsylvania, Connecticut, Massachusetts, and New York.

Blue Ridge Beef is voluntarily recalling certain "Puppy Mix" pet food due to potential Salmonella contamination.
The affected lot includes: 2 lb logs with UPC 854298001696 (Lot Numbers: 08/06/N25 and 08/16/N25).
Products were distributed between August 6 and August 23, 2024, in VA, NC, MD, PA, CT, MA, and NY. The contamination was confirmed by the FDA, and illnesses in puppies were reported by a customer.

Carolina Prime Pet, Inc. is voluntarily recalling certain "Hollywood Feed Carolina Made Chicken Chips" dog treats due to potential Salmonella contamination.
The affected lot includes: 16-ounce bags (Lot 20051324L2, Exp. Nov 13, 2025).
Products were distributed to Hollywood Feed stores in 19 states and online. No illnesses have been reported.

Gaines Pet Treats LLC is voluntarily recalling certain "Gaines Family Farmstead Chicken Chips" dog treats due to potential Salmonella contamination.
The affected lot includes: 5-ounce bags (Lot 20061124, Exp. Dec 11, 2025).
Products were distributed online and to independent retailers in AL, FL, and GA. No illnesses have been reported.

ANSWERS Pet Food is voluntarily recalling certain beef and chicken formulas for dogs due to potential Salmonella and Listeria monocytogenes contamination.
The affected lots include: Detailed Beef Formula (Exp. May 6, 2026), Straight Beef Formula (Exp. Jan 31, 2026), and Straight Chicken Formula (Exp. Jan 2, 2026 & Mar 11, 2026).
Products are sold in 4lb cartons. No illnesses have been reported.
